The United States government has identified 384 battles that had a significant impact on the larger war.  Many of these battlefields have been developed—turned into shopping malls, pizza parlors, housing developments, etc.—and many more are threatened by development.  Since the end of the Civil War, veterans and other citizens have struggled to preserve the fields on which Americans fought and died.  The Civil War Trust and its partners have preserved tens of thousands of acres of battlefield land.

Is "Paloma did not make it to work for her car, broke down on the freeway." puntuated correctly
MaRussiya [10]
No. It should be "Paloma did not make it to work, for her car broke down on the freeway".
